Working grant - Roma exploitation: end of the dream

18/02
2013

KATUNITSA - Some 10 to 12 million Roma are estimated to travel around Europe. The political dimension of this ethnical and social challenge is an ongoing discussion in the EU, but what is never told is the dark economy of Roma migration. Who benefits from the large afflux of mainly poor people into western Europe?

 

Working grant - Property Corruption in Bulgaria

31/10
2010

VARNA - Property corruption in Bulgaria is a minefield in which criminals and terrorists can hide their money while investors lose their life savings.

 

News - Cross-border scheme required cross-border reporting

03/03
2010

BRUSSELS - "A money laundering scheme could only be revealed through cross-border cooperation", says the team behind money laundering story supported by Journalismfund.eu. An Estonian team started out and in cooperation with a Bulgarian colleague revealed several stories including party funding and a pyramid-style investment scheme.

 

Working grant - Money Laundering in Estonia

03/03
2010

TALLINN - According to experts, Estonian financial institutions are popular among criminals for laundering money because Estonia offers cheaper currency transactions than Russia and less regulation than in the EU. Its convenient location for such transactions adds to the appeal.

Journalismfund.eu vzw (formerly known as Fonds Pascal Decroos voor Bijzondere Journalistiek vzw) is an independent non‐profit organisation established with the purpose of promoting quality cross-border and in-depth journalism in Europe.
